About 6-(2,3-dihydrothieno[3,4-b][1,4]dioxin-3-yl)hexane-1-sulfonic acid;6-methyl-N-(6-methylheptyl)heptan-1-amine

6-(2,3-dihydrothieno[3,4-b][1,4]dioxin-3-yl)hexane-1-sulfonic acid;6-methyl-N-(6-methylheptyl)heptan-1-amine (PubChem CID 170170964) has the molecular formula C28H53NO5S2 and a molecular weight of 547.87 g/mol. Its IUPAC name is 6-(2,3-dihydrothieno[3,4-b][1,4]dioxin-3-yl)hexane-1-sulfonic acid;6-methyl-N-(6-methylheptyl)heptan-1-amine.
